HP Windows-Based PCs Are Ready To Upgrade To Windows 10

HP has announced that the Windows-based PCs are expected to upgrade to Windows 10 starting July 29th. HP designed the 2015 products to be Windows 10 products. HP PCs currently shipping with Windows 7 & Windows 8.1 are expected to Windows 10. To make this experience excellent, HP is working with both hardware component suppliers & Microsoft to have full coverage for drivers for Windows 10.

Those who purchase the PC before July 29th, 2015 can upgrade to Windows 10 with qualified HP technicians to run the complete upgrade process when it becomes available on July 29th, 2015. Below you can find the number of HP products which can be upgraded to Windows 10.
